Strain/counterstrain (now called " counterstrain "), developed by Lawrence Jones, DO, in 1955, is a technique that addresses an inappropriate proprioceptive re fl ex found

Rib counterstrain is a technique used in osteopathic medicine to relieve pain and discomfort in the rib cage area. It is based on the principle of positional release therapy, which involves finding a position that relieves pain by releasing muscle tension or strain. Anterior ribs are FStRt Seated or supine-seated = physician knee under contralateral arm with ipsilateral arm behind back (hold for 120 seconds in seated, get whole forearm on your knee to prevent ulnar nerve getting jacked up)Learn all about counterstrain points in this super FUN and MEMORABLE video!(Old man made by Lindy, see Enalya, enalya.artstation.com @enalya_art )Please ...Treatment for the posterior tender point of rib 1 is extension of the neck, sidebending away and rotating toward the side of dysfunction. Treatment for the tender points of ribs 2-10 is sidebending and rotating away from the side of the dysfunction. Remember, all counterstrain positions should be held for a minimum of 90 seconds, though 120 ...Rib 1: Inferior to the clavicle on the first chondrosternal articulation. Using the cervicothoracic spine (head and neck), flex, sidebend and rotate toward the tender point. Rib 2 : Superior aspect of the second rib in the mid clavicular line. Rib 3 to 6 :On the anterior axillary line on the corresponding rib.

In August 2021, a Facebook ad campaign...posterior ribs 2-6 Indication: pain in the upper to mid-thoracic and/or periscapular region trauma, overhead sleeping position, or sudden movement of neck or thoraxCounterstrain: Anterior Rib Tender Points Rib tender points are located both anteriorly and posteriorly. Anterior tender points are associated with depressed ribs, or exhalation dysfunction. The Anterior tender point of rib 1 can be found just inferior to the clavicle, at the first costochondral junction.Counterstrain is a technique used in osteopathic medicine, osteopathy, physical therapy, massage therapy, and chiropractic to treat somatic dysfunction. It is a system of diagnosis and treatment that uses tender points, which are produced by trauma, inflammation, postural strain, or disease, to identify structures to manipulate.
